PSV to beat Rangers
Rangers are yet to taste defeat at home under Michael Beale since he took over in November, with 15 wins and 2 draws in that period. However, we think this run will come to an end on Tuesday as they face a strong PSV Eindhoven side at Ibrox.
These two sides met at this stage of the competition 12 months ago, and since their match in Holland, Rangers have failed to keep a clean sheet in any of their eight European matches. PSV made light work of Sturm Graz in the last round and have already added some silverware this season lifting the Dutch Super Cup. Rangers edged past Swiss side Servette in the last round and they must improve here if they are to take anything from the game. All things considered, 6/4 looks worth a bet on the visitors in this first leg
Antwerp to beat AEK Athens
Royal Antwerp finished behind Union SG and Genk in the 2022/23 Belgian Pro League regular season but thrived in the play-offs to clinch their first top-flight title since 1957. Under the guidance of Mark van Bommel, Antwerp are another side who have already lifted a trophy this season, claiming the Belgian Super Cup. They have also won both of their home league matches so far in the new domestic season and can get the better of Greek side AEK Athens in this first leg.
Unsavoury scenes surrounded AEK Athens' third-round qualifying tie with Dinamo Zagreb. The first leg had been scheduled to be played in Greece, but had to be rearranged due to the death of a fan in supporter riots.
There was plenty of drama on the pitch too, with AEK winning the first leg 2-1, only to find themselves 2-0 down at half-time in the return fixture which was only played three days ago on Saturday. Goals for the hosts in the 92nd and 113th minute of the game would see them win the tie 4-3 on aggregate, but with a long trip to Belgium and some potential fatigue to be considered we don’t see them coming out victorious on Tuesday.
Raków CzÄstochowa vs FC Copenhagen - Draw
Polish Champions Raków CzÄstochowa have never made it to the Champions League Group stage and have seen off Flora, Qarabag and Cypriot outfit Aris Limassol so far, with five wins and one draw across their six matches in the qualifying rounds.
FC Copenhagen needed penalties to see off Sparta Prague in the last round and are the favourites to advance to the Group Stage. The Danish side have won all five of their league matches so far this season but face a Rakow outfit that have impressed so far and will not want their fairytale to end here. We are struggling to split these two and have opted for a draw, taking our treble up to 16/1.
